WebVinodkumar M, HSST Physics St. Aloysius HSS, Elthuruth, Thrissur. Applications of P - N junction diode Diode can be used as a rectifier. A device which converts ac into pulsating dc is called a rectifier. During forward bias, the diode conducts and during reverse bias, the diode does not conduct. This is the basic principle behind a diode ...

WebAn inertial frame of reference is a reference frame in which a body at rest remains at rest and a body in motion moves at a constant speed in a straight line unless acted on by an outside force. The laws of physics seem to be simplest in inertial frames.
